Non-Destructive Geophysical Techniques
This
one of our major strong suits, which entails the use of non-destructive
geophysical methods to detect subsurface plumes cost-effectively and in a
timely fashion. Accurate definition of any problem is a major part of its
solution. Our team successfully applied non-destructive geophysics as
follows:
Our professionals delineated waste limits at municipal and
hazardous waste landfill using non-intrusive geophysical techniques
-
Ground
Penetrating Radar surveys: These surveys ranged from shallow buried
utility line detection to deep geological formation scans at more than 120
ft. below ground surface.
-
Shallow Seismic Refraction
surveys to detect shallow faults and deep seated one (Blind Faults)
under major structures such as dam sites, bridges and airport runways.
-
To help our client in managing
their engineered structure we provided them with structural and
concrete scans. These scans were provided to a wide range of clients
from heavy industrial Fortune 500 companies to the local concrete cutting
service contractors.

In order to distinguish our team
from our competitors, we added a membrane interface probe (MIP) for
real-time detection of volatile organic compound in the subsurface soil
and groundwater. Our MIP system is equipped with adequate detectors to
screen for chlorinated solvents in addition to the regular single and
multiple chained volatiles.
